Rahul is Sr. Product Manager in the Windows Azure team at Microsoft in Redmond looking after the Planning & Strategy of the Cloud Platform. Prior to this role, Rahul was managing the Integration/Middleware space as the Sr. Product Manager responsible for Corp Strategy & Enterprise Program executions worldwise. From 2006-2009, Rahul was the National Specialist for Integration Products at Microsoft Australia  and was based out of Sydney. In the past, he worked at SingTel Optus (second largest Telecom in Australia) where he was responsible for the Solution Architecture of EAI/B2B projects for Optus in the Mobile Division. He also held the prime responsibility of the IT Integration of Virgin Mobile with Optus following its acquisition. Prior to Optus, Rahul also worked in senior roles for Macquarie Telecom, Vitria Technology (Asia-Pacific) & Integrated Business Technologies (IBT) where he founded & led the eCommerce Division of the company after initial gigs at ComTech (now Dimension Data) & Motorola Software Centre. Rahul is both a Computer Scientist & Physicist by training with Masters in IT from QUT (Brisbane, Australia) and Masters in Solid State Physics from BHU, India. In his spare time he enjoys books, cricket, photography, travelling & spending quality time with his family & friends. He was the captain of his school & college cricket teams. He identifies himself with Buddhism and loves listening to flute from different countries. Rahul won the Microsoft Gold Circle of Excellence award in 2008 (one of the highest awards at Microsoft) and Microsoft Gold Star in 2011 and is a regular invited speaker at Software Conferences/Seminars/TechEds across the globe.
